Output 23a8d671cfabd7d3fea71ab1e86d20d663e9d66eb20b57e380d8eda41a7a8423:32

value
255656
script pubkey
OP_0 OP_PUSHBYTES_20 fa602891779e503806a55e326d40aaac67569acb
address
bc1qlfsz3ythnegrsp49tcex6s9243n4dxktd03wg7
transaction
23a8d671cfabd7d3fea71ab1e86d20d663e9d66eb20b57e380d8eda41a7a8423
spent
true